Using Compassion for Institutional and Social Change

Summary by Tricycle: The Buddhist Review
Many of us who serve others in caring roles or professions also work to change institutional or social structures that we see as harming or holding back the people we serve. To work to change such structures is often to work against the positions of other people who are committed to those structures. We are prone in such work to mistake our angry thoughts of those people for the persons themselves. We oppose the people, not just their positions …
